WebFirst of all, the sesamoid bones are these two little bones, they’re about the size of kidney beans, and they sit underneath the big toe joint at the ball of the foot. So when you get an x-ray of your foot, it’s actually really easy to see the sesamoid bones. WebThis new technology uses the principles of mechanical engineering to test the strength of the ulna bone in the forearm. The test could prove more effective than DXA scans and provide information about bone health that is more useful than bone mineral density.
